Custom Millwork Services involve the creation and installation of tailored woodwork elements designed to enhance the functionality and aesthetic appeal of interior spaces. These services typically include the craftsmanship of built-in cabinetry, custom moldings, trim work, wainscoting, and decorative wood features that are precisely crafted to match specific design preferences and architectural details. Skilled contractors work closely with property owners to develop custom solutions that seamlessly integrate with existing structures, ensuring a cohesive and refined appearance throughout the property.

These services address common challenges such as the need for space optimization, the desire for unique interior details, and the requirement for high-quality finishes that standard mass-produced products cannot provide. Custom millwork helps solve problems related to fitting irregular spaces, achieving specific stylistic visions, and upgrading the overall interior design with durable, visually appealing wood features. Property owners seeking to add value, character, or personalized touches to their interiors often turn to custom millwork services to meet these goals.

Properties that frequently utilize custom millwork services include residential homes, especially those with distinctive architectural styles or renovation projects that require tailored solutions. High-end apartments and condominiums often feature custom cabinetry and intricate moldings to elevate their interior design. Commercial properties such as hotels, restaurants, and retail spaces also benefit from bespoke woodwork that creates a welcoming atmosphere and reinforces brand identity. Additionally, historic buildings undergoing restoration may rely on custom millwork to preserve original design elements or recreate period-specific details.

Custom Millwork Cost - The average cost for custom millwork services typ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on project size and complexity. For example, a custom built-in shelving unit might cost around $2,500, while intricate crown molding could approach $4,500. Costs vary based on materials and design details.

Material Expenses - Material costs for custom millwork can vary widely, with hardwoods like oak or maple averaging between $8 and $15 per linear foot. More economical options, such as MDF or plywood, may cost $4 to $8 per linear foot. Material choices significantly influence the overall project budget.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for custom millwork services generally range from $50 to $100 per hour, depending on the complexity of the design and local rates. A straightforward project might take 10-15 hours, resulting in labor expenses between $500 and $1,500. Larger or more detailed projects tend to increase labor costs.

Additional Fees - Additional costs may include finishing, hardware, or installation, which can add $200 to $1,000 or more to the total. Custom finishes like staining or painting are often charged separately, with prices varying based on the desired quality and scope. These extras should be considered when budgeting for a project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What materials are commonly used in custom millwork? Common materials include hardwoods like oak and maple, softwoods such as pine, as well as MDF and plywood, depending on the application and finish requirements.
